I sail in my tiny boat,
skimming across the water,
gleaming in the sunshine,
brighter than all the lights
of a Broadway show —
I am a star,
casting radiance into the space before me,
shimmering over the surface of the lake,
across the bow,
up to and far beyond the billowing canvas —
unloosed, set free,
connected to earth
through water and light,
discovering,
revealing
the secrets hidden
under the stillness
of this flowing rush.
